Popular Anniversary Cake Types
Classic Chocolate Cake
Who can resist the allure of a classic chocolate cake? It’s a timeless favorite that’s sure to please almost everyone.
Flavor Profile: Moist chocolate cake layers filled with rich chocolate ganache and frosted with creamy chocolate buttercream.
Why it’s a Hit: It’s a crowd-pleaser, perfect for couples who love indulging in the sweet and simple pleasures of life.

Elegant Red Velvet Cake
Red velvet cake is the epitome of sophistication and romance. Its deep red hue and subtle cocoa flavor make it a fantastic choice for celebrating your love.
Flavor Profile: A velvety, slightly tangy cake with layers of cream cheese frosting.
Why it’s a Hit: Red velvet cake is all about indulgence with a touch of elegance – ideal for couples who appreciate the finer things in life.

DIY vs. Bakery: What’s Right for You?
Now that you’ve got a taste of the cake options available, you might be wondering whether to go the DIY route or Order Cake Online from a bakery. Both options have their pros and cons, so let’s break it down.
DIY Cakes
Pros:
Personal Touch: You have complete control over the design and flavor.
Cost-Effective: DIY cakes can be more budget-friendly.
Fun Activity: Baking together can be a fun bonding experience.
Cons:
Time-Consuming: Baking and decorating can be time-intensive.
Stress Factor: It might add stress to your anniversary preparations.

Bakery Cakes
Pros:
Expertise: Professional bakers ensure a delicious and visually appealing cake.
Convenience: Saves you time and effort.
Variety: Bakeries offer a wide range of flavors and designs.
Cons:
Cost: Bakery cakes can be more expensive.
Less Personalization: Limited customization compared to DIY.

Frequently Asked Questions
- What size cake should I order for our anniversary celebration?
The cake size depends on the number of guests and your preferences. Typically, a 6-inch cake serves about 8 people, while an 8-inch cake serves around 16. Consult with your bakery for their recommendations based on your guest count.
- Can I freeze leftover cake for later?
Yes, you can freeze leftover cake for later enjoyment. Wrap it tightly in plastic wrap and store it in an airtight container. Thaw it in the refrigerator before serving.
- How far in advance should I order a bakery cake for my anniversary?
It’s a good idea to order your bakery cake at least 2-3 weeks in advance, especially if it’s a popular bakery or if you have specific customization requests.
- Are there any dietary restrictions I should consider when choosing a cake?
Absolutely. Be mindful of any dietary restrictions you or your guests may have, such as allergies or dietary preferences. Many bakeries offer gluten-free, vegan, or nut-free options.
- Can I have multiple cake flavors in one cake?
Yes, you can have different flavors for each cake tier. This is a great way to accommodate different tastes and preferences.
